Is Squidward annoyed by SpongeBob's love?

3 Answers2026-04-22 05:50:32
Squidward's relationship with SpongeBob is one of the most hilariously tragic dynamics in 'SpongeBob SquarePants.' On the surface, yeah, he acts like SpongeBob’s relentless optimism and affection drive him up the wall—because they do! But there’s a weird depth to it. Squidward’s constant eye rolls and sarcastic remarks aren’t just about annoyance; they’re a defense mechanism. He’s this artistically inclined, melancholic character stuck next to a hyperactive sponge who sees the world in rainbows. It’s not that he hates SpongeBob’s love; he just doesn’t know how to handle it. Deep down, there are moments—rare as they are—where Squidward almost seems to tolerate, or even grudgingly appreciate, SpongeBob’s kindness. Like in episodes where SpongeBob goes out of his way to cheer him up, and Squidward’s hardened exterior cracks for half a second before he snaps back into grump mode. That tension is what makes their dynamic so enduring.

At the same time, Squidward’s annoyance is also a commentary on mismatched personalities. SpongeBob’s love is pure and unconditional, but it’s also a lot. Imagine someone bursting into your house every day with a tuba and a smile when all you want is to play clarinet in peace. Squidward’s reactions are exaggerated for comedy, but they resonate because we’ve all had that one person whose energy exhausts us, even if they mean well. The show plays this up brilliantly—like when SpongeBob’s 'help' ruins Squidward’s art exhibit, or when his endless chatter interrupts Squidward’s zen moments. It’s less about SpongeBob’s love being bad and more about Squidward’s inability to meet that energy. And honestly, that’s what makes their interactions so iconic.

Why does Worried SpongeBob look so anxious?

1 Answers2026-05-02 09:06:58
That iconic Worried SpongeBob meme has become such a universal symbol of anxiety, and there's a reason it resonates so deeply! The image captures SpongeBob in a moment of sheer panic, with his wide, darting eyes, clenched teeth, and sweat droplets flying everywhere. It's from the episode 'Just One Bite,' where he’s desperately trying to resist eating a Krabby Patty after Squidward dares him to go without one for a week. The animators went all out to exaggerate his facial expressions—his pupils are tiny, his mouth is twitching, and his whole body language screams 'I’m about to lose it!' It’s such a visceral portrayal of internal struggle that you can’t help but laugh and cringe in recognition.

What makes it even funnier is how relatable it is. We’ve all had those moments where we’re trying to hold it together but feel like we’re seconds away from crumbling. SpongeBob’s over-the-top reaction taps into that universal human experience of barely-contained stress. The meme works so well because it’s not just about the character—it’s about how we project our own anxieties onto him. Whether it’s deadlines, social awkwardness, or just life being overwhelming, Worried SpongeBob perfectly encapsulates that 'everything is fine (but nothing is fine)' vibe. Plus, the contrast between his usually cheerful self and this chaotic meltdown makes it even more hilarious. It’s a masterpiece of cartoon exaggeration meeting real-life emotions.
